ABOUT WANDA

My name is Wanda DeGruy also known as Sugah. I have two wonderful daughters and two

beautiful granddaughters who I strive to make proud of me as their mother and grandmother every day.

I've worked in the medical field for over 28 years servicing and helping people. Suffering from spinal

stenosis and undergoing a neck Anterior Cervical Fusion while dealing with Chronic/severe pain, I then

had to have another surgery to my lower back a Lumbar Cervical Fusion. My mother who was a

registered nurse cared for me and took care of me after my surgery at the beginning of the Covid

Pandemic. Then the unthinkable happened. My Mother passed away suddenly and unexpectedly Nov

2020. It was tragic and I was devastated. I was in a dark place while struggling with my mother's death.

My oldest granddaughter who has Cerebral Palsy coded at home and her mother performed CPR. By

the grace and mercy of GOD revived her. She was admitted to Children's hospital for over a month

where she recovered and was discharged home, then Hurricane Ida hit. I received significant damage to

my home. That's when my prayers and conversations with God became intense and lead me to

understand that it was time for me to step out on faith and trust that he'll lead me on my new journey

and that it was time to pursue one of my passions and do something that I've always truly enjoyed and

made me happy. My love for fashion and design. Pure Sugah!
